Sony Computer Entertainment, also known more affectionately as the PlayStation division, turned a profit for the first time since the PS3 launched thanks mainly to increased sales and reduction in production costs which led to price cuts. For the holiday quarter, Sony was able to sell 4.9 million PS3s worldwide.
Despite the high sales though, Sony also announced it would lowering its full year sales target from 11 million down to 9.5 million, a pretty significant reduction.
